How often does the board meet to elect a president and secretary from among its members?

Explanation:
The board meets once a year to elect a president and secretary from among its members. This annual election process ensures that leadership roles are rotated regularly, promoting a fresh perspective and dynamic leadership within the board. Holding these elections annually simplifies governance and allows for a clear timeline, making it easier for members to prepare and participate in the election process. This frequency aligns with the usual administrative practices of various regulatory boards, which often seek to maintain efficiency and continuity in operations while also allowing for periodic changes in leadership.
